Abstract:

As a consequence of increasing electric vehicle number, the number of electric vehicle chargers are increasing too. The main advantage of electric vehicle is the zero CO2 emission. One of the biggest advantage of solar electric vehicle charger built at Ă“buda University is that offer the possibility to charge the electric vehicle with energy which are coming from a solar system. The system contains a solar part, an energy storage part and the electric vehicle charger part. The internet connection of the system gives the possibility to have real time information about the system. Continuous monitoring of the system, assure an overview on source and on amount of energy consumption
